1. Eddie Griffin
Eddie Griffin was born on July 15, 1968,in Kansas City, Missouri, U.S. He is a very famous American comedian and Actor. He is most appreciated for playing Eddie Sherman on the American sitcom ‘Malcolm & Eddie’, the center character in the comedy film ‘Undercover Brother’ in the year 2002, and Tiberius Jefferson “T.J.” Hicks in Deuce Bigalow: Male Gigolo (1999) and Deuce Bigalow: European Gigolo (2005). His genres of comedy are improvisational comedy, observational comedy, blue comedy and satire. In his entire career as a comedian he has made joke on every critical topic of that time like African-American culture, Recreational drug use, human sexuality, race relations, politics, racism, everyday struggles, and religion.

2. Nick Love
Nick Love is a British Film Writer, Director, Producer, and Actor. Nick was born on the 24th of December in the year 1969. He was born in London, England. Nick made his debut as a Writer with the film The Escort (1999). He then worked as a writer for many more movies and shows such as Goodbye Charlie Bright (2001), Outlaw (2007), American Hero (2015), and a few more. He appeared on screen in three movies which are Place (1993), If… Dog… Rabbit… (1999), and Falling Like This (2001). He directed some movies such as Love Story (1999), The Football Factory (2004), The Firm (2009), and a few more. Nick married an actress Patsy Palmer in 1998. They later separated in the year 2000.
